Why These Are the Top Kia Repair Auto Repair Shops in Sunburg

** The Kia repair market for Sunburg residents is characterized by a need to travel to nearby commercial centers, primarily Willmar and Alexandria. The market is bifurcated into two segments: 1. **Authorized Dealership Service:** **Kia of Willmar** is the sole factory-authorized provider in the immediate region. This gives them a monopoly on official warranty work, especially critical for Theta engine settlements. Their pricing is typically at the higher end of the market, reflecting OEM parts and dealership labor rates. 2. **High-Quality Independent Specialists:** Shops like **B & R Auto** and **Alex Auto & Electric** represent the robust independent market. They compete effectively by offering deep technical expertise, often more personalized service, and lower labor rates. Their reputation is built on successfully handling complex issues outside of warranty, such as DCT transmission problems and advanced diagnostics that general repair shops may avoid. **Competition Level:** Moderate. While there are numerous general auto repair shops, the number of facilities with proven expertise in Kia-specific technologies (GDI, DCT, EV) is limited to the top-tier independents and the dealership. This creates a healthy competitive environment where quality and specialization are key differentiators. **Typical Pricing:** Pricing is tiered. Dealership labor rates are the highest (often $140-$160/hour). Top-tier independents command a premium over general mechanics but remain below dealership pricing (typically $110-$130/hour). For a complex job like an engine carbon cleaning or DCT diagnostics, consumers can expect a significant investment, but the cost at a qualified independent can be 20-30% less than at the dealership for the same non-warranty repair.

Frequently Asked Questions

Common questions about kia repair services in Sunburg, MN

Where can I find a reliable Kia repair shop near Sunburg, MN?

While Sunburg itself is a small community, residents typically look to nearby towns like Willmar, Benson, or even Alexandria for specialized Kia service. It's recommended to seek a shop that is Kia-certified or has strong experience with Korean-made vehicles to ensure proper diagnostics and parts.

What are common Kia repair issues for drivers in the Sunburg climate?

Given Minnesota's harsh winters, common local issues include premature wear on suspension components like struts and control arms from rough roads, as well as battery failures due to extreme cold. For Kia models, ensuring the engine's theta II or other recalls are addressed is also crucial for long-term reliability.

How do I know if my Kia needs immediate service from a Sunburg-area mechanic?

Beyond standard warning lights, listen for unusual noises when driving on gravel or winter-treated roads common in the area, as these can indicate suspension or undercarriage damage. Also, any signs of engine overheating or loss of power should be addressed promptly before a longer commute to a larger service center.

Are Kia repair costs higher in rural areas like Sunburg compared to cities?

Labor rates may be slightly lower than in metro areas, but parts availability can sometimes cause delays, potentially increasing downtime. It's wise to get a detailed estimate that includes parts sourcing, as some shops may need to order from distributors in St. Cloud or the Twin Cities.

What local factors should I consider when scheduling Kia maintenance in Sunburg?

Plan major service before winter to ensure your Kia is ready for cold starts and icy roads. Also, schedule appointments well in advance during spring and fall, as regional shops get busy with seasonal tire changes and pre-winter check-ups common for all vehicles in West Central Minnesota.
